Summary:It will be an important task for local government officers to improve their engineering ability of foreseeing possible earthquake damages. To this end, this paper studies the standardization of seismic resistance design and the unified visualization of structure responses in whole city. Taking advantage of informatics, we reconstruct flowchart of various design codes such that the seismic resistance design can be presented in a common framework. The usage of integrated simulation system is studied for the visualization. The integration is achieved by an artificial intelligence that automatically makes an interpreter program which links the system to various simulation programs of structures.
